/*
* call-seq:
* key.to_pem => String
+ * key.to_pem(cipher, pass_phrase) => String
+ *
+ * Outputs the EC key in PEM encoding. If +cipher+ and +pass_phrase+ are
+ * given they will be used to encrypt the key. +cipher+ must be an
+ * OpenSSL::Cipher::Cipher instance. Note that encryption will only be
+ * effective for a private key, public keys will always be encoded in plain
+ * text.
*
- * See the OpenSSL documentation for PEM_write_bio_ECPrivateKey()
*/
